Step 1: Assessment and Detection
Our team will use specialized equipment to detect hidden water sources and assess the extent of the damage. This may include thermal imaging cameras, moisture meters, and other tools to pinpoint the problem. Within 60 minutes, we’ll have a clear picture of what we’re dealing with and create a plan to fix it.
Step 2: Water Removal
Next, we’ll use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to remove the standing water from your property. This may take several hours, depending on the amount of water involved. Our team will work efficiently to get the water out and prevent further damage. You can expect us to be finished within 3-5 days, depending on the scope of the job.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water is removed,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your property. This may include industrial fans, dehumidifiers, and other tools to remove excess moisture. Our team will work carefully to prevent mold and mildew growth, ensuring a healthy living environment. You can expect us to be finished within 5-7 days, depending on the severity of the damage.

Behind Wall Water Extraction Cost In Fresno, TX
The cost of behind wall water extraction can vary widely dep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Here are some estimated price ranges to expect: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Detection | $200 – $500 | Size and complexity of the job |
| Water Removal |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water involved and equ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size and complexity of the job |
| Restoration and Rep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| Scope and complexity of the job |
